Unlinking your Xbox account can have significant consequences depending on what you’re unlinking it from. The key thing to remember is that game progress, purchases, and entitlements are tied to your Epic Games or Microsoft account, not your physical console. Here’s a breakdown:

  • Unlinking your Xbox profile from your Microsoft account: This is generally not possible. Your Xbox profile is inextricably linked to your Microsoft account. There is no way to delete only the Xbox profile from your Microsoft account.
  • Unlinking your Xbox account from your Epic Games account (Fortnite, Rocket League, etc.): This is where you’ll find the most impactful changes. If you unlink your Xbox account from your Epic Games account, you will likely lose access to game progress and purchases made on that Xbox account within Epic Games titles. When you disconnect your Xbox account, you won’t be able to add a different Xbox account to the same Epic Games Account. If you sign in to your Epic Games Account using a platform that was disconnected, you will automatically create a new Epic Games Account. This new account will not have any game progression. Essentially, the Xbox account becomes disconnected from the Epic Games ecosystem, and your previously earned items and progress will be inaccessible until you relink them.

Think of it this way: Your Microsoft account (and Xbox profile) acts as your primary identity, and your Epic Games account is like a container holding your specific game data (skins, levels, progress) within the Epic Games ecosystem. Unlinking breaks the connection between the specific console account and the Epic Games account holding all of your content and progress.

It is highly discouraged to unlink your console account from your Epic Games account because your game progress and purchases are stored on your Epic Games account. As a result, you’ll lose access to that data from your disconnected console account.

Relinking Accounts: A Path to Recovery?

The good news is that, in many cases, you can relink accounts. If you unlink your Xbox account from your Epic Games account and want to relink it, follow these steps: Stay in the Epic Games website and click SIGN IN (or the silhouette icon). Choose the sign in option for the console you just unlinked and Sign In. You’ll be directed to the following screen: Select Link to an Existing Account.

However, there are limitations:

  • Cooldown Periods: Epic Games often imposes a cooldown period (e.g., 365 days) before you can link a different console account to your Epic Games account. This is a security measure to prevent account fraud.
  • Accidental Account Creation: If you unlink your Xbox account and then sign into Epic Games with that Xbox account again, you might accidentally create a new, empty Epic Games account. This can be confusing and require further troubleshooting to resolve.

1. Can I unlink my Xbox profile from my Microsoft account?

No, your Xbox profile is fundamentally tied to your Microsoft account. It’s not possible to unlink them.

2. Will I lose my Fortnite skins if I unlink my Xbox account from my Epic Games account?

Potentially, yes. If you unlink your Xbox account from your Epic Games account, you will lose access to your Fortnite skins on that specific Xbox account until you relink them.

3. What happens if I accidentally create a new Epic Games account after unlinking my Xbox?

If you sign back into Epic Games with an unlinked Xbox account, a new Epic Games account will be created. You’ll need to contact Epic Games support to try and resolve the issue and potentially relink your original account.

4. How long do I have to wait before I can relink my Xbox account to my Epic Games account?

The waiting period is sometimes 365 days before you can link a different account. But if it is the same account, you can relink immediately.

5. Can I merge two Epic Games accounts?

No, Epic Games does not offer account merging. You’ll need to choose which account you want to keep and stick with it.

6. Why does my Xbox account say it’s already linked to an Epic Games account?

This can happen if you previously linked your Xbox account to an Epic Games account or if you created a “nameless” Epic Games account by playing on your console without explicitly creating an Epic Games account.

7. Is it possible to transfer Fortnite progress between two different Epic Games accounts?

No, there is no officially supported method for transferring Fortnite progress between two separate Epic Games accounts. Linking all your profiles together allows you to freely jump between platforms without losing any progress.

9. Will resetting my Xbox delete my Microsoft account?

No, resetting your Xbox will not delete your Microsoft account. However, it will remove your account information from the console, requiring you to sign in again.

10. Can I have two Xbox accounts on the same Microsoft account?

No, each Xbox profile requires its own unique Microsoft account.

11. How can I prevent someone else from using my Xbox account?

Enable two-factor authentication on your Microsoft account and set up a PIN for your Xbox profile. This will prevent unauthorized access.

12. If I unlink my Microsoft account from my PC, will it affect my Xbox?

Unlinking your Microsoft account from your PC will remove the account details from the device. However, it won’t affect the customization settings you have made on your Windows. It might affect access to some Xbox features on your PC, but your core Xbox account and progress should remain intact.

13. Can I change the email address associated with my Epic Games account?

Yes, you can change the email address associated with your Epic Games account. Log in to your Epic Games account and go to the Account portal. In the ACCOUNT INFO section, click the Edit button to the right of your email address. In the pop-up window, enter your new email address and then click CONFIRM.

14. Is there a way to recover my Fortnite account if I forget the email and password?

Yes, contact Epic Games support for assistance. They will typically ask for verification information to confirm your ownership of the account.

15. What if I sell my Xbox; should I unlink all accounts first?

Yes, before selling your Xbox, you should perform a factory reset to remove all personal information, including your Microsoft account and any linked accounts.
